Jak używać tabeli blok w wiadomości e-mail
Czego się dowiesz
Dowiedz się, jak używać tabeli blok w wiadomości e-mail. Bloki te mogą wyświetlać obrazy i tekst obok siebie. Tabela bloków może być również dynamiczna, iterując po danych w celu spersonalizowania wiadomości e-mail dla każdego odbiorcy.
Zrozumienie bloków tabeliZrozumienie bloków tabeli
Istnieją 2 rodzaje bloków tabel:
-
Statyczny
Ten typ tabeli blok wyświetla dokładną liczbę wierszy i kolumn, które wybierzesz. Każdy odbiorca widzi ten sam układ tabeli, ale zawartość może się różnić, jeśli używasz personalizacji, wydarzenia, katalogu lub innego znacznika. -
Dynamiczny
Te bloki tabel umożliwiają iterację po liście danych (np. lista pozycji w porzuconym koszyku zakupowym lub sekwencja potwierdzenia zamówienia). Liczba wierszy zależy od liczby pozycji na liście: jeśli ktoś zamówił 1 pozycję, będzie miał 1 wiersz; jeśli zamówił 5 pozycji, będzie miał 5 wierszy.
Najczęstszym przypadkiem użycia dynamicznego bloku tabeli jest wyróżnienie produktów w wiadomości porzucony koszyk zakupowy. Wykorzystuje to dynamiczny blok do wyświetlania wielu wierszy z obrazami, nazwami produktów i cenami każdego porzuconego przedmiotu.
Kiedy używać bloków tabelKiedy używać bloków tabel
Table blok to jeden z kilku sposobów na umieszczenie obok siebie 2 lub więcej elementów treści. Alternatywy obejmują podział bloku i kolumny.
Dowiedz się więcej o różnych opcjach umieszczania treści obok siebie w poniższej tabeli.
Układ treści | Liczba kolumn | Opcje szerokości | Dozwolone typy zawartości | Czy kolumny mogą być układane w widoku mobilnym? |
podział bloku | 2 | Precyzyjna kontrola (użyj ustawień podziału > Szerokości kolumn) | Tylko obraz lub tekst | Tak |
Kolumny | 1-4 | Ograniczony wybór | Dowolny typ bloku treści (np. blok tekstu, blok obrazu, blok cytatu z recenzji) | Tak |
Tabela blok | Dowolna liczba | Precyzyjna kontrola (użyj szerokości kolumny > Manual) | Tylko obraz lub tekst | Nie |
Tabele mogą stanowić wyzwanie dla dostępności, ponieważ czytniki ekranu mają trudności z ich analizowaniem.
Statyczna tabela blok
Słowo "statyczny" oznacza tutaj po prostu, że zawartość i liczba wierszy w tabeli pozostaje taka sama dla każdego odbiorcy. Zawartość zmienia się tylko wtedy, gdy dodasz dynamiczną zawartość, taką jak personalizacja, data i znacznik katalogu, w statycznym bloku tabeli.
Przypadki użycia statycznych bloków tabelPrzypadki użycia statycznych bloków tabel
Użyj statycznej tabeli blok do:
- Pokaż konkretny przedmiot, na przykład w przypadku wyprzedaży błyskawicznych lub premier produktów.
- Zawsze uwzględniaj tę samą liczbę elementów (np. pokazuj ostatnio przeglądany element w wiadomości sekwencja porzuconego przeglądania).
- Utwórz wiadomość sekwencji, w której dane zdarzenia zawierają tylko 1 element, który obejmuje:
- porzucony koszyk zakupowy sekwencja (dodany do wyzwalacza koszyka)
- sekwencja porzuconego przeglądania
- znów dostępne i spadek ceny sekwencja
- Chcesz umieścić statyczny tekst i obrazy obok siebie
Jak utworzyć blok tabeli statycznej
- Przejdź do wiadomości e-mail (tj. kampania szablony e-mail lub sekwencja e-mail).
- Z menu bloków przeciągnij blok Table do obszaru roboczego.
- Otwórz menu Style dla bloku. Zwróć uwagę, że opcja Statyczny jest już zaznaczona, ponieważ jest to domyślne ustawienie dla bloków tabeli.
- W sekcji Kolumny kliknij przycisk Dodaj kolumnę, aby dodać dodatkowe kolumny.
- W sekcji Wiersze kliknij przycisk Dodaj wiersz, aby dodać dodatkowe wiersze.
- Wróć do karty Zawartość bloku.
- Użyj selektora komórek, aby wybrać komórkę, którą chcesz edytować.
- Wybierz, czy dana komórka ma zawierać tekst, czy obraz, korzystając z menu Zawartość komórki. Powtórz dla każdej komórki.
- Dodaj zawartość (np. tekst lub obraz) poniżej menu zawartości komórki.
- Po dodaniu treści do każdej komórki kliknij strzałkę powrotu, aby powrócić do głównego menu treści i kontynuować tworzenie wiadomości e-mail.
Tabela dynamiczna blok
Jeśli Twoja platforma e-commerce posiada standardową integrację z Klaviyo, nie musisz tworzyć dynamicznego bloku tabel. Zamiast tego użyj tabeli blok znajdującej się w domyślnym porzuconym koszyku zakupowym lub złożonego zamówienia sekwencja znajdującego się w bibliotece sekwencja.
Dynamiczna tabela blok iteruje po zestawie danych, aby powtarzać zawartość na podstawie liczby wpisów w niej zawartych. Blok iteruje, aż dotrze do końca listy. Możesz na przykład wyświetlić dokładną liczbę produktów w koszyku danej osoby.
Aby użyć dynamicznego bloku, musisz odwołać się do danych sformatowanych jako zagnieżdżona lista, gdzie każdy wpis listy ma ten sam format. Najczęstszym przypadkiem użycia są informacje o produkcie znalezione w zdarzeniu wyzwalającym sekwencję (np. uruchomiona strona płatności kasa, złożone zamówienie), ale możesz również użyć kanału internetowego do listy postów na blogu lub odniesienia do danych profilowych, które są sformatowane jako lista.
element tabeli dynamicznej blokelement tabeli dynamicznej blok
Utworzenie bloku zawartości dynamicznej wymaga 3 elementów:
-
Kolekcja wierszy
Lokalizacja danych do iteracji. Patrząc na twoje dane źródłowe (np. elementy w metadanych zdarzenia Started strona płatności kasa), jest to część odpowiedniego znacznika szablonu, która jest taka sama dla każdego znacznika. -
Alias wiersza
Skrótowy sposób odwoływania się do kolekcji wierszy, gdy tabela iteruje przez twój zestaw danych. Alias wiersza to zwykle item, ale możesz użyć dowolnego tekstu. -
Zawartość dynamiczna
Zawartość, która pojawi się w każdym wierszu. Na przykład, możesz chcieć wyświetlić obraz, nazwę produktu, cenę i informacje o wariancie dla każdego produktu pozostawionego w koszyku.
Przypadki użycia dynamicznych bloków tabel
Użyj dynamicznej tabeli blok, jeśli dynamicznie odwołujesz się do listy danych, a każdy wpis na liście jest sformatowany w ten sam sposób. Obejmuje to:
- porzucony koszyk zakupowy sekwencja (strona płatności kasa uruchomiona trigger)
- Potwierdzenie zamówienia sekwencja
- Sprzedaż krzyżowa (up- lub cross-selling) sekwencja
Jak utworzyć blok tabeli dynamicznej
Wszystkie znaczniki użyte w tej instrukcji są przykładowe i prawdopodobnie różnią się od prawidłowego znacznika dla Twojego konta. Prawidłowy znacznik dla Twojej wiadomości zależy od źródła i struktury danych (często jest to platforma e-commerce), która jest różna dla wielu Klaviyo konto.
Ta sekcja opisuje dynamiczną tabelę blok na wysokim poziomie. Aby uzyskać bardziej szczegółowe instrukcje dotyczące tego procesu, dowiedz się, jak zbudować dynamiczny blok w sekwencji e-mail.
- Przejdź do edytora wiadomości e-mail. Jeśli korzystasz z danych zdarzenia (np. porzucony koszyk zakupowy szczegóły), przejdź do wiadomości e-mail w ramach sekwencji wyzwalanej przez odpowiednie zdarzenie.
- Z menu bloków przeciągnij blok Table do obszaru roboczego.
- Otwórz menu Style dla bloku i wybierz opcję Dynamiczny.
- Ustaw kolekcję wierszy: użyj części znacznika szablonu, która jest spójna dla każdego elementu, który chcesz wyświetlić.
- Na przykład, jeśli {{ event.products.0.imageURL }} jest znacznikiem dla obrazu pierwszego elementu, a {{ event.products.1.name }} jest znacznikiem dla nazwy drugiego elementu, wtedy twoja kolekcja wierszy powinna być event.products.
- Zbiór wierszy będzie prawie zawsze częścią znacznika poprzedzającą pierwszą liczbę (np. event.extra.line_items jeśli pełny znacznik to {{ event.extra.line_items.0.product.name }}).
- Ustaw swój alias Row jako item.
- Wróć do karty Zawartość bloku.
- Dodaj zawartość do każdej komórki tabeli. Ogólnie rzecz biorąc, komórka po lewej stronie to obraz, a komórka po prawej stronie to tekst zawierający dynamiczny znacznik z informacjami o produkcie.
- Zastąp wszystko, co poprzedza pierwszą liczbę w każdym znaczniku w tabeli, swoim aliasem wiersza (tj. "item"). Na przykład:
- {{ event.extra.line_items.0.imageURL }} staje się {{ item.imageURL }}
- {{ event.items.0.product.name }} staje się {{ item.product.name }}
- Kliknij przycisk Podgląd & test, aby wyświetlić podgląd wiadomości e-mail.
- Upewnij się, że wyświetlasz podgląd przy użyciu właściwej nazwy (np. jeśli jest to wiadomość porzucony koszyk zakupowy, wyświetl podgląd przy użyciu zdarzenia Rozpoczęta strona płatności kasa), w przeciwnym razie tabela nie wyświetli niczego.
Proces ten pozwala programistom i marketingowcom znającym się na kodzie tworzyć wysoce spersonalizowane treści. Jeśli nie masz programisty w swoim zespole i nie czujesz się komfortowo, tworząc ten blok samodzielnie, rozważ skontaktowanie się z partneremKlaviyo w celu uzyskania pomocy.
Dowiedz się więcej o tworzeniu porzuconego koszyka zakupowego lub korzystaniu z danych wydarzenia, aby spersonalizować wysyłkę wiadomości e-mail i SMS sekwencję.
Jak działa dynamiczna tabela blokówJak działa dynamiczna tabela bloków
Dynamiczna tabela bloków działa dokładnie tak, jak pętla for w większości języków programowania.
- Kolekcja Row identyfikuje część danych, które mają być przeglądane w pętli.
- Alias wiersza to alias identyfikujący miejsce wyświetlania zawartości dynamicznej.
- Każdy znacznik używający aliasu Row będzie odwoływał się do właściwego wiersza w danych zdarzenia, w zależności od tego, w którym wierszu się pojawi.
Gdy wiadomość e-mail jest renderowana, Klaviyo przechodzi przez każdy element w zestawie danych. Za pierwszym razem alias wiersza jest zastępowany przez [row collection].0., odwołując się do pierwszego elementu w zestawie danych. Za drugim razem alias wiersza zostanie zastąpiony przez [kolekcja wierszy].1, wskazując drugi element w zestawie danych. Proces ten jest następnie kontynuowany, dopóki nie pozostaną żadne elementy, a dla każdego elementu w zestawie danych będzie jeden wiersz.
Dodatkowe źródła